Messengers

Parliamentarian messengers bw

horseshoes clatter

metal pealing against cobblestones

in a chiming of bells

as dreamlike figures ghost by

a cavalcade of spirits

messengers from the past

bearing warning from a time of

division and strife

for those who care to listen


This week’s photo was taken at an English Civil War reenactment in my home town of Newark-on-Trent a year or so ago. The figures on horseback were the messengers from the parliamentary forces who carried the terms of surrender for the royalist town.
